AV Connector (AVSHIM) fails to register the Virus Scan Engine with the error: Registration failure: ScanType != SCANTYPE_rpc_cluster

Applies to

  • McAfee Antivirus 
  • ONTAP AV Connector
  • ONTAP 9

Issue

  • Vscan connection-status shows that vscanners are connected, however, scan failures still persist. Especially if scan-madatory is set, clients are unable to access files.
  • Running the following command displays status of vscanner is 'connected'; however, the vscan vendor displays the status as 'vendor not registered'. 
    • This means the AV Connector has connected to the storage system.
    • However, there is an issue with the virus scan engine registering to the AV Connector.
